Maintenance of the bed for hospital is a systematic process that includes cleaning, lubrication, and testing. All movable parts such as joints, levers, and rails should be properly lubricated to prevent friction. The bed for hospital should be disinfected using hospital-grade disinfectants after every patient use. Electrical functions, i.e., height and angle adjustments, should be tested regularly. Preventive maintenance helps to ensure patient safety and reduce downtime in healthcare activities.

Q: What materials are commonly used in hospital beds? A: Hospital beds are usually constructed from strong steel or aluminum frames with protective coatings that resist corrosion and ensure long-term durability. Q: How does a hospital bed improve patient comfort? A: A hospital bed allows adjustment of height, head, and leg positions, helping patients find comfortable postures for rest, meals, and recovery. Q: What safety features are included in hospital beds? A: Hospital beds are equipped with side rails, locking wheels, and stable structures to ensure patient protection during care. Q: How does an electric hospital bed function? A: An electric hospital bed uses motorized controls to adjust the bed’s height and sections, providing convenience for both patients and caregivers. Q: Why is mobility important for hospital beds? A: Mobility enables easy movement of patients between rooms or wards, improving workflow and accessibility for medical staff.
